Purpose of the Maintenance role:
As part of the Works Department, you will be responsible for both reactive repairs and planned and preventative maintenance. Currently, the Prison has several refurbishment and general day-to-day maintenance projects underway. As such, the prison require general handyperson who can complete general tasks such as assisting other trades, putting up signage, general basic painting and carpentry duties, using drills and hand tools and fire alarm/ emergency lighting checks.

Security Clearance required:
All applicants will be subject to the HM Prison Service Security Clearance procedure which can take up to 4 weeks. This can include a Disclosure Barring Service (DBS) check. You must hold a Valid Passport or Birth Certificate & Photo Driving License in your current address. All applicants must be able to provide details of 2 satisfactory references, at least one from an ex-employer.
